Yoga Asanas for Self-Love
Heart-Opening Poses (Backbends): Asanas like Cobra Pose (Bhujangasana) and Camel Pose (Ustrasana) invite us to open our hearts physically, symbolising the expansion of self-love within.
Self-Reflective Poses: Seated poses, such as Lotus Pose (Padmasana) or Easy Pose (Sukhasana), provide a tranquil space for self-reflection and introspection, fostering a deeper connection with our inner selves.
The Art of Holistic Self-Care
Self-love blossoms through intentional acts of self-care, and yoga offers a holistic approach to nurture every aspect of our being.
Mindful Breathing (Pranayama): Incorporating pranayama, or mindful breathing exercises, into our daily routine enhances oxygen flow, promoting mental clarity and emotional balance.
Meditation and Mindfulness: The practice of meditation and mindfulness allows us to cultivate a peaceful state of mind, fostering self-awareness and reducing stress.
Yoga Nidra for Deep Relaxation: Yoga Nidra, or yogic sleep, is a guided relaxation technique that brings profound rest to the body and mind, nurturing a sense of tranquillity.
Examples of Daily Self-Care Rituals
Morning Mindfulness: Begin the day with a few minutes of mindful breathing or a short meditation to set a positive tone for the day.
Nourishing Movement: Engage in gentle yoga or a brisk walk to invigorate the body and uplift the spirit.
Digital Detox: Dedicate time each day to unplug from screens, fostering mental clarity and reducing sensory overload.
Creative Expression: Incorporate activities that bring joy, whether it's painting, writing, or playing music, as a form of self-expression.
